Oplatka (na Moravě ten oplatek, německy Oblaten, anglicky Wafer) je pokrm z nekvašeného jemného tenkého těsta obvykle s tlačeným vzorem. Oproti sušence bývá tenčí, plochá, netučná. Zejména solené oplatky bývají ochucené. Chuťově nevýrazné oplatky se vyjma hostií zpravidla ochucují náplní nebo jsou součástí jiného sladkého pokrmu.
